Find a Lawyer in TlalpanAbout Trademark Law in Tlalpan, Mexico
Trademark law in Tlalpan, Mexico, operates under the larger framework of Mexican intellectual property law. Trademarks are signals to consumers regarding the origin and quality of goods or services. They can include words, names, symbols, sounds, or colors that distinguish a business's goods or services from others. The Mexican Institute of Industrial Property (IMPI) is the governing body responsible for the registration and protection of trademarks in Tlalpan and throughout Mexico.

Local Laws Overview
In Mexico, trademarks are protected under the Industrial Property Law (Ley de la Propiedad Industrial). Key aspects relevant to trademarks in Tlalpan include:
- Registration: The IMPI oversees the registration process which is mandatory for trademark protection.
- Validity: Registered trademarks are valid for ten years from the filing date and can be renewed indefinitely for additional ten-year periods.
- Usage Requirements: Trademarks must be used within three years of registration to avoid cancellation for non-use.
- Enforcement: Owners can enforce their rights through administrative actions via IMPI or through civil litigation.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is a trademark?
A trademark is a sign that distinguishes the goods or services of one entity from those of others. It can include words, names, symbols, sounds, or colors.
How do I register a trademark in Tlalpan, Mexico?
Registering a trademark involves submitting an application to the IMPI, along with required documents and fees. A lawyer can guide you through this process.
How long does the trademark registration process take?
The trademark registration process can take anywhere from 6 months to a year, depending on various factors, including the completeness of the application and any opposition filings.
Can I register a foreign trademark in Mexico?
Yes, foreign trademarks can be registered in Mexico. The applicant must adhere to the same procedures and regulations as local trademarks, and it may be beneficial to work with a local lawyer.
How can I enforce my trademark rights?
You can enforce your trademark rights through administrative actions via IMPI or through civil litigation, depending on the nature of the infringement.
What should I do if someone infringes on my trademark?
If you suspect trademark infringement, you should consult a lawyer who can help you gather evidence and take legal action.
Are there any fees associated with trademark registration?
Yes, there are fees associated with trademark registration, which include application and renewal fees. It's best to consult with IMPI or a lawyer for detailed fee information.
How long is my trademark valid?
In Mexico, a registered trademark is valid for ten years from the filing date and can be renewed indefinitely in ten-year increments.
What happens if I don't use my trademark?
If your trademark is not used within three years of registration, it may be subject to cancellation for non-use.
Can I license my trademark?
Yes, you can license your trademark to others. It is advisable to have a lawyer draft the licensing agreement to ensure your rights are protected.
